The official model lines show that JBL now offers portable devices which range from the Go 4 and Clip 5 compact speakers to the Flip 7 and Charge 6 oversized speakers which provide 16 hour battery life for the Flip 7 and 28 hour battery life for the Charge 6. Bose now focuses its SoundLink product line through three core products which include SoundLink Micro (2nd Gen), SoundLink Flex (2nd Gen), and SoundLink Max. The Flex and Micro (2nd Gen) both support IP67 protection and offer 12 hours of battery life.

The SoundLink Flex line from Bose includes PositionIQ technology, which enables automatic sound output adjustment when the speaker changes its position.

The Bose SoundLink Flex (2nd Gen) and SoundLink Micro (2nd Gen) both carry IP67 ratings, which is great for beach bags, bikes, and casual outdoor use, but JBL’s brand identity in this category still feels more aggressively outdoor-focused.

JBL demonstrates better product performance through its larger speaker models than its smaller speaker models. JBL claims that the Flip 7 can play music for 16 hours while the Charge 6 battery provides up to 28 hours of operation, but Bose states that its SoundLink Flex (2nd Gen) delivers up to 12 hours of playback time. Bose’s SoundLink Micro (2nd Gen) is listed at up to 12 hours on the SoundLink portable speakers page, while the older SoundLink Micro page shows up to 6 hours for the previous model, which is an example of how Bose has refreshed the lineup over time. JBL currently shows its strongest market position through its feature set. JBL portable speakers now include Auracast multi-speaker connectivity and Playtime Boost which works on some models and app support and ecosystem-style expansion that extends throughout their entire product line. Bose provides pairing and app support for its products but their feature set includes fewer functions than JBL. Choose JBL for value, bass, battery life, and outdoor fun; choose Bose for refinement, vocal clarity, and a more premium everyday listening experience.
